Morning Commanders,
We have an update incoming today. The galactic servers will go offline at 11AM GMT and will return within the hour. Below are the patch notes to quench your changelog fever.
General Changes
Fix for crash when approaching some settlements (AZRAEL - SEARLE PORT)
Fixed a crash in drone component
Fix for crash during outfitting
Added guards for a door manager related crash
Fixed Mine/Missile malfunction causing the client to crash
Added guards to help prevent a Capital Ship related crash
Ensure cargo is transferred when re-buying a ship from an orphaned SRV
Limit Galnet to only displaying recent articles in the game
Fix Darnielle's Progress in the Maia system
Fix some names in local trading report news articles.
Stop requiring the Phekda permit to travel to that starsystem
Rank missions should no longer instantly fail for no apparent reason
Ammo store shouldn't show drones as purchasable if there is no stock
Galaxy map now remembers the previous Cargo Mass slider setting, unless enough real cargo is added to the ship to exceed the slider setting
Don't replot the current route just because the Galaxy Map is opened. Fixes the route being forgotten sometimes if viewing the galaxy map during FSD charge, and helps to avoid forgetting the in-system target at the end of the route
The SRV is now refuelled when it docks at a port
Fixed an issue when deploying the buggy to a garage in a port, the buggy started slightly below the ground.
Fix Imperial Cutter schematic
Client: Text Display
Translations updated.
Various text fixes.
Networking
Fix bug when determining network connection MTU causing assorted player-to-player connection problems.
Fix for network object ID exhaustion.
Fixed some missing Powerplay translations.
Server Side Fixes
Fixed some metadata mismatches causing server errors.
Fixed a server crash if a star system is being accessed while being deleted.
Various server performance and reliability improvements.
